时间:2025-02-15 来源:网络 人气:910
你有没有想过,把安卓系统装到你的小设备上,让它焕发第二春呢?没错,就是那种把你的旧手机、平板或者智能手表变成超级机器人的感觉!那么,怎么才能做到呢?别急,让我带你一步步走进安卓移植的奇妙世界!
首先,你得准备好一桌丰盛的“食材”。这包括:
1. 开发环境:你得有个电脑,最好是Linux系统,因为安卓源代码是基于Linux的。安装Git、GPG、Java开发工具包、编译器、构建工具等。
2. 目标平台:确定你要移植安卓系统的设备,比如你的旧手机、平板或者智能手表。
3. 安卓源代码:从安卓开源项目(AOSP)官网下载安卓源代码。
接下来,你得选个合适的“靶心”。这取决于你的设备硬件和你的需求。比如,你想要一个轻量级的系统,可以选择Android 4.4 KitKat;如果你想要最新的功能,可以选择Android 12。
内核是系统的灵魂,你得把它移植到你的设备上。这个过程包括:
1. 编译内核:根据你的设备硬件,编译适合的内核版本。
2. 配置驱动:为你的设备添加必要的驱动程序,比如摄像头、蓝牙、Wi-Fi等。
3. 处理器架构:根据你的设备处理器架构,选择对应的内核版本。
文件系统是系统的骨架,你得把它移植到你的设备上。这个过程包括:
1. 配置启动脚本:配置启动脚本,让系统能够正常启动。
3. 添加必要的库和应用程序:添加必要的库和应用程序,让系统更加完整。
硬件驱动是系统的“手脚”,你得把它适配到你的设备上。这个过程包括:
1. 编写或修改驱动程序:根据你的设备硬件,编写或修改驱动程序。
2. 调试驱动程序:调试驱动程序,确保它能够正常工作。
你得对系统进行调试和优化,让它更加稳定、流畅。这个过程包括:
怎么样,是不是觉得安卓移植有点复杂?但其实,只要你掌握了方法,就能轻松搞定!快来试试吧,让你的设备焕发第二春,成为你的超级助手!